Archie #447

May 1996 · Archie · 1.50 USD; 1.65 CAD
“Auto Graph”

In "Auto Graph," Archie finds himself caught between two worlds when he casually mentions meeting the president of the Midvale and Atlantic Railroad at the station—only for Mr. Lodge to hear every word. With his usual mix of ambition and scheming, Lodge sees a chance to turn a casual conversation into a big business move. Written by Hal Smith and brought to life with vibrant energy by Stan Goldberg, Henry Scarpelli, Barry Grossman, and Bill Yoshida, this 1996 issue captures the classic charm of Riverdale with a side of entrepreneurial flair. The cover by Stan Goldberg and Henry Scarpelli perfectly captures the moment’s tension and humor.
